简要总结
The aim of this study was to compare the functional capacity of exercise by six-minute walk test and lung function by spirometry, before and after Nuss procedure in subjects who have undergone the early rehabiliation program with those who were under conventional care. Researchers want to find out if early rehabilitation is a strategy to enhance recovery after Nuss procedure.
详细描述
The replacement of some traditional approaches in surgical care has demonstrated that surgical recovery can be accelerated and convalescence decreased. These multimodal approaches focuses on enhancing recovery and reducing morbidity by reduction of surgical stress,minimal invasive surgery, optimized pain relief, early nutrition and ambulation.
In postoperative, the bed rest leads to the increase in muscle loss and weakness, impairs pulmonary function, predisposes to venous stasis and thromboembolism, increases infection complications and reduces functional capacity even in patients who are not restricted to bed.
However, few studies have focused on when start the mobilization and which effects on functional capacity of exercise and lung function during hospital stay.
In this trial the investigators will consider early rehabilitation to be safe and feasible in Nuss procedure.

入选标准
- •children who are scheduled to undergo a surgical procedure for the correction of pectus excavatum
- •sign the informed consent form
- •independent ambulation
- •ability to understand and follow instructions
- •ability to perform lung function test
排除标准
- •contraindications for epidural catheter placement
- •patients undergoing the open surgical repair of pectus excavatum
- •refusal to do physical exercises on postoperative
- •patients did not perform the six-minute walk test and lung function test on postoperative
